Up-and-coming country star Tucker Wetmore relies on his faith and God’s plan for his life as his career takes off.

“I wouldn’t be here if it wasn’t for faith,” Wetmore told Fox News. “Spiritually and musically and my faith that I have within my work and in the music and stuff. I pray every single day for just like random stuff.”

He was also vulnerable about the temptations that come with being in the spotlight but said whenever he fails, he turns right back to God.

“It’s hard in the line of work that I do to not slip up and not kind of fall off a little bit. And I catch myself and I do that, and then I lean on my people and like, ‘Hey, I’m struggling really bad right now,’ and stuff like that.’ But then He always keeps me centered. He always brings me right back and be like, ‘No, this is the path that I have for you.’ And I’ve never doubted that.”

He added, “But it is tough. It is tough at times. And I would be lying if I said it wasn’t. But then I sit back, and I’m like, ‘No, this is it. This is His path for me.’ And I just got to sit back and trust and listen.”

Along with his faith, Wetmore credits his mom for his country music career. While working in a coffee shop and feeling confused about what direction to go, he talked to his mom.

“I sat my mom down, and I was like, ‘Mom, I’m so lost right now. I don’t know what I’m doing with my life,'” he recalled telling her. “I was like, ‘I had so much purpose, and now I’m doing nothing.’ She was like, ‘Go sit in front of your piano, go play guitar.’ And she was like, ‘That was your therapy. You know, when you were 11, you were going through a bunch of stuff family-wise.'”

Her encouragement inspired him to pick up music again and move to Nashville in 2020. Today, he is following his dreams and trusting God along the way.

The 24-year-old just released his first album titled Waves on a Sunset.

“I did it with my friends and I’m very proud of all the songs for sure,” he said of the EP. “I’m proud of my team and all the writers…it was really just me and a bunch of buddies making music and that’s what I want it to be forever. It was just really cool.”

He’s also headlining his first tour this October and November.
